The braking principle of the hub brake is to pull or push the brake hub, so as to make the brake shoes on both sides close to the inner wall of the wheel and achieve the braking effect. When the wheel rolls forward, the force of rolling forward will act on the brake hub in the opposite direction. The brake hub is in full contact with the wheel, the braking force increases instantly, and the braking effect is obvious.

Disc brakes are also called disc brakes. The disc brake disc pushes the caliper through the hydraulic pump and grabs the brake disc. The braking force is different from hub braking, which is more linear and will not suddenly increase. In order to improve the braking force, the method of increasing the braking area is generally adopted, such as using double piston calipers to increase the braking contact surface. You can also increase the pressure by extending the brake arm and amplifying the pressure of the hydraulic pump.
